<div class="amount-declared" :style="activation(color)">{{ AmountTotal }}</div>
const activation = computed(() => {
return (color) => { // 使用JavaScript闭包,进行传值操作
console.log(color)
if (color == 1) {
return { 'color': 'red' }
}
else if (color == 2) {
return { 'color': 'blue' }
}
else if (color == 3) {
return { 'color': 'yellow' }
}
}
})
Vue3 computed根据返回的字段显示颜色
最新推荐文章于 2024-05-02 14:26:53 发布